[Reversion of eye position after surgical correction of exotropia]
1Xingtai Eye Hospital, Hebei, Province.
Abstract:
The authors analysed the reversion of eye position in 62 postoperative patients of concomitant exotropia. The results indicated the presence of a correlation with the preoperative condition of binocular vision, the type of strabismus, and the age of patient. The authors opened that the amplitude of surgical correction should depend on these factors, and prudence should be exercised in recommending surgical intervention for mild intermittent exotropia in children.

Muscles of the Eye
The muscles of the eye are sophisticated structures that control eye movement and focus, allowing for the precise and rapid adjustments necessary for vision. The human eye is controlled by ten muscles — six extraocular muscles, three intraocular muscles, and one primary eyelid retractor muscle.
